About 10 years ago, I met a woman who had just packed out of her matrimonial home at the time.

Her story was both intriguing and mind blowing such that till date, I find it difficult to forget. According to her, her husband was a God-fearing, homely and loving husband until he had a little problem at the office. In the process of looking for spiritual assistance as advised by some people, he was introduced to a prophet. She said though she did not like the guy, he became a permanent fixture in their home because of the relationship that ensued after her husband’s challenge was solved.

She said soon, her husband began exhibiting strange ideas and behaviours, especially his opinion about women and extra marital affairs and bringing home all sorts of funny ritual stuff. Confronting him with his now obvious philandering and preference for juju and rituals always resulted in big quarrels between them.

Then, one night, he woke her up for what he called a serious discussion and dropped a bombshell.    He was doing it for her welfare and that of the children. How? To secure their future! How will dating all sorts of women and rituals secure their future. He told her to forget about jealousy, which he described as a woman’s problem that blinds them from seeing the good in people and things and open her mind to what he was about to share with her.

He told her that sleeping with the various women was for spiritual purposes, rather than his need for sex. That the more women he sleeps with, the more good fortune will come his way through them. He said she should look all around her and the great men of power in the country as well as many others who have women flocking around them. He said, for the women it is about financial gain and social status, but for the men, it is much more than that as they use them to boost their own spiritual powers to achieve more successes.


He asked her if she thought sleeping with such a large number of women was fun? It was at that point that she realised that her husband had lost it. A few weeks later, she woke up in the dead of the night and overheard him talking to the prophet. He was giving him the profile of a married woman in the neighbourhood to check if she was alright for him to bed. She knew then that she had to run to save herself and her children. On one hand was the danger of STDs and HIV and also the possibility of herself or the children becoming a target should the prophet say so.
